[Code of Federal Regulations] [Title 46, Volume 4] [Revised as of October 1, 2005] From the U.S. Government Printing Office via GPO Access [CITE: 46CFR111.01-13] [Page 213-214] TITLE 46--SHIPPING CHAPTER I--COAST GUARD, DEPARTMENT OF HOMELAND SECURITY (CONTINUED) PART 111_ELECTRIC SYSTEMS_GENERAL REQUIREMENTS--Table of Contents Subpart 111.01_General Sec. 111.01-13 Limitations on porcelain use. Porcelain must not be used for lamp sockets, switches, receptacles, fuse blocks, or other electric equipment where the item is solidly mounted by [[Page 214]] machine screws or their equivalent, unless the porcelain piece is resiliently mounted.
